Overview Quality Assurance Specialist – IMMEDIATELY HIRING! FULL-TIME Opportunity in Dallas, TXStarting Wage: $35.00-$41.00/hour • M-F Flexible SchedulingResponsibilities Review Repair Station work order forms and associated documents for accuracy and completeness in accordance with the Repair Station Manual, Quality Control Manual, applicable customer policy and procedures, and applicable 14 CFR regulations prior to approving the aircraft for return to service.Generate aircraft major alteration and/or repair document packages; perform research of regulatory guidance; collaborate with FAA-designated engineers, medical and aviation equipment manufacturers, aircraft manufacturer technical support staff, and alterations support vendors to compile a complete approved data file for the alteration and/or repair.Audit aircraft maintenance records and generate Repair Station work orders for aircraft major maintenance and modification events.Perform a detailed quality review of Repair Station work orders and documentation packages prior to aircraft return to service.Notify the Aircraft Owner/Operator to remove an aircraft from service when there is an error in documentation of maintenance or an alteration that violates policy, procedures, or applicable 14 CFR regulations.Assist with removal of suspect or unapproved aircraft components or parts from inventory and ensure such parts are segregated to prevent installation on customer aircraft.Assist with aircraft return-to-service processes after maintenance or an alteration in accordance with Repair Station Manuals, customer policy and procedures, and applicable 14 CFR regulations.Assist with aircraft acceptance inspections after EMS configuration completions, major maintenance and/or modification shop visits, ensuring conformance with TC/ STC data, Engineering (DER) approved data, and FAA field approval data, including drawings, instructions, specifications, and other data.Support Depot Maintenance bases and maintain state-of-the-art avionics and EMS-equipped Fixed Wing Aircraft.Other duties and responsibilities as assigned by the Repair Station Manager and/or Chief Inspector.Minimum Required Qualifications Valid State-issued driver's licenseCurrent FAA A&P licenseEMS systems, aircraft maintenance systems, records, and maintenance support and planning knowledgeProficient in ensuring aircraft work order documentation, forms, checklists, and other documentation comply with GMM policies and 14 CFR regulationsStrong communication skills to liaise with various customer departmentsAbility to coordinate with multiple departments and vendors to ensure smooth execution of heavy maintenance tasksIn-depth knowledge of aircraft systems, maintenance procedures, and regulatory requirementsFamiliarity with aircraft maintenance tracking programs and the ability to monitor and apply corrective actionsCapable of making sound judgments regarding aircraft safetyWillingness to participate in after-hours maintenance or on-call support, which may include travel and working some evenings, weekends, or holidaysWillingness to gain thorough knowledge of the Repair Station Company Manual System and applicable Federal Aviation RegulationsWillingness to work a flexible schedule during the assigned duty periodComputer skills including proficient use of Adobe and Microsoft Office (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int)Preferred Qualifications Repairman CertificateRelevant Quality Assurance experience for a 14 CFR Part 135 and/or Part 145 Certified Repair StationWhy Choose Guardian? Guardian Flight is part of Global Medical Response (GMR), a family of solutions delivering compassionate, quality medical care, primarily in emergency and patient relocation services.
